inflearn logo
講義

講義

知識共有

qkrthfkさんの投稿

qkrthfk qkrthfk

@sora80430307

レビュー投稿数
1
平均評価
5.0

投稿 3

Q&A

토큰값 처리

vue, node, nginx 이렇게 환경이 구성되어 있습니다. 제가 파악한 바로는 vue -> node -> nginx 다음과 같이 요청/응답이 이루어지고 있다고 생각합니다. 제가 궁금한 부분은 1. front-server 기본적인 vue, node 구조화된 부분에서 src 부분만 별도로 nginx 설정 밑에 넣고 node 서버와 nginx가 실행 되는 구조입니다. 즉, nginx 가 vue의 클라이언트 서버?가 되어주고, node 서버만 실행해주면 프로젝트가 구동되는 것으로 판단됩니다. (여기서 로컬환경에서 webpack-dev-server를 구동하면 localhost:8080으로 클라이언트 서버를 실행해서 구동하고, 실제 서버에서는 nginx 위에 src 부분을 올려서 localhost:8080을 대신한 프로젝트가 구동되는 것으로 판단됩니다.) 2. 로그인 처리 후, node 설정의 npm 모듈인 cookie-parser를 사용하고 있는데 실제로 cookie가 저장되지 않는 것으로 보이는데.. 이 부분에서 쿠키에 이슈가 발생할 여지가 있는건가요? 도메인이 달라서 그렇다는 글을 보았는데 그 문제도 영향이 있을까요? 혹시 몰라서 설정된 부분 화면 첨부합니다. 1. src/store/index.js - resourceHost가 axios의 baseUrl이 됩니다. 2. config/config.js 답변주시면 감사하겠습니다.

いいね数
1
コメント数
2
閲覧数
267

Q&A

CLI

제가 개념이 조금 헷갈리는게 있어서 한 가지 질문 드립니다. vue 서버를 실행하고 (ex. localhost:8080), node 서버를 실행(ex.localhost:3000)해서 프로젝트를 실행하는 것은 클라이언트 -> 뷰 프로젝트 요청 -> 노드 서버 (요청) 노드서버 -> 뷰프로젝트 -> 클라이언트(응답) 이렇게 구조가 되는건가요..? 노드 서버만 실행해서 프로젝트를 구동해도 빌드된 뷰 프로젝트가 실행되는거 아닌가요,,?

いいね数
1
コメント数
2
閲覧数
322